Linux and UNIX systems:

Ifconfig View IP Address

Ping:1

Ping 192.168.109.128 Test network connection is healthy

SSH: Telnet

SSH [email protected]

SSH User name @ip

Who: View current logged in user information

Who-q

WhoAmI

Exit: Log Out

sudo useradd new user name-m-d/home/new username

sudo passwd new user name

The user name that SU needs to switch

Su-the user name that needs to be toggled, and also actively jumps to the user's home directory

Userdel Deleting a user

Userdel ABC (user name)

USERDEL-R ABC

Under Windows system:

Ipconfig view IP address
